The tree diagram is constructed and attached as an image below.
80% of the participants received medication, this means 20% received placebo. Among those who received medication, 76% reported improvement, this means rest 24% reported no improvement. Among those who received Placebo, 62% reported no improvement, this means rest 38% reported improvement.
The probability of P(Placebo and Improvement) will be = 20% x 38%
P(Placebo and Improvement) = 0.20 x 0.38 = 0.076 = 7.6%
This means there is 7.6% probability that those who received Placebo reported Improvement.
